)]}'
{
  "commit": "6430dd755309d6d1a62106fb59a96bf3ad2fe42d",
  "tree": "77a2412e317356e6f33fc49e00871091f2e8df5e",
  "parents": [
    "0725d7827575b239594fbc8fd5192873a1d62f44"
  ],
  "author": {
    "name": "David \u0027Digit\u0027 Turner",
    "email": "digit@google.com",
    "time": "Wed Jan 26 22:16:59 2022 +0100"
  },
  "committer": {
    "name": "Commit Bot",
    "email": "commit-bot@chromium.org",
    "time": "Mon Jan 31 14:31:36 2022 +0000"
  },
  "message": "Remove `gn meta` specific switches from switches.h\n\nThis CL simplifies and fixes some code and documentation\nrelated to the `gn meta` switches --rebase, --walk and --data:\n\n- Update the documentation to indicate that the lists for\n  --data and --walk are comma-separated, and fix the example\n  (which didn\u0027t work).\n\n- Fix the handling of `--rebase` (the code actually was looking\n  for `--rebase-files` instead).\n\n- Remove the kMetaXXX declarations from switches.h since one\n  of them was misnamed (kMetaRebaseFiles), and their help\n  text was never used at runtime anyway. Besides the switches\n  are already documented in `gn help meta`, and do not affect\n  GN globally, like most other switches in switches.h\n\nBug: None\nChange-Id: I96ce5d511efbdcb93441110c58ff92a9783ee296\nReviewed-on: https://gn-review.googlesource.com/c/gn/+/12860\nReviewed-by: Brett Wilson \u003cbrettw@chromium.org\u003e\nCommit-Queue: David Turner \u003cdigit@google.com\u003e\n",
  "tree_diff": [
    {
      "type": "modify",
      "old_id": "27897e2d0ef16d5adcce378e7bdf32cdfc1a33a0",
      "old_mode": 33188,
      "old_path": "src/gn/command_meta.cc",
      "new_id": "aa5e88c38bae6e5ee69cca976a6755fc844fd661",
      "new_mode": 33188,
      "new_path": "src/gn/command_meta.cc"
    },
    {
      "type": "modify",
      "old_id": "fb63b308ec1277a879f740c06f14d9e10d7e65d5",
      "old_mode": 33188,
      "old_path": "src/gn/switches.cc",
      "new_id": "6caec3a9dd561a3ff65a0c51e6471047b5e80d0e",
      "new_mode": 33188,
      "new_path": "src/gn/switches.cc"
    },
    {
      "type": "modify",
      "old_id": "2382bb7aeded801a7eee24bc909adbfcd374f15c",
      "old_mode": 33188,
      "old_path": "src/gn/switches.h",
      "new_id": "22099d3914b1605b05121b8792fcd7bae441ac0a",
      "new_mode": 33188,
      "new_path": "src/gn/switches.h"
    }
  ]
}
